Countryside shack listed for around the same price as a new Ford Ranger... but you can't live there

A plot of land with a shack in rural NSW is for sale and is marketed as a “getaway block”.

Located at Railway Parade in the town of Henty, the property consists of a derelict iron cottage on a block of 3237 square metres.

The $50,000 price guide may be appealing to some, equating to around the same price as a new Ford Ranger, however there’s a catch… you can’t live on the property.

There’s no residential zoning with the land classified as rural zoned. Agent Brian Liston of Nutrien Harcourts

Albury suggests on the listing it could be a weekend camping spot.

A dilapidated iron shed is surrounded by loose wooden palings and overgrown weeds.

The listing reveals that the shed is at least 50 years old and is in need of major TLC.

Around 2000 square metres of the land is fenced and there is a creek nearby, further stipulating the fact that you cannot build a house.

Agent Liston suggests on the listing that the land could be used as an ideal “getaway for camping on weekends or for livestock”.

Surrounded by red gum trees and bushland, the property offers a peaceful setting for those wanting to escape the hustle and bustle of city life.

Henty is located halfway between Albury and Wagga Wagga in rural New South Wales.
